Сурагчдын лавлагаа
Last updated on 2026-04-29 | Edit this page
Семинарт ашигласан функцүүдийн мэхлэх хуудас. Энэ нь биднийг семинараар дамжуулан ажиллахад хүн амтай байх болно.
Семинар – R-ийн танилцуулга
-
install.packages()#Rбагцуудыг компьютер дээрээ суулгана уу
Семинар – R Packages, Markdown болон
Notebooks-ын танилцуулга
-
library()#Rсесс бүртRбагцыг ачаалах
Семинар – Өгөгдлөөс эхэлнэ
-
<-# оноох сум нь нэрлэсэн объектод оролт оноодог -
read_csv()# .csvфайл дахь өгөгдлийгRруу импортлох (readr,tidyverse-ийн хэсэг) -
class()# объектын ангиллыг шалгана уу -
dim()# нь объектын хэмжээс бүхий векторыг буцаана -
nrow()# нь мөрийн тоог буцаана -
ncol()# нь баганын тоог буцаана -
head()# эхний 6 мөрийг харуулж байна -
tail()# нь сүүлийн 6 мөрийг харуулж байна -
names()# нь баганын нэрийг буцаана -
str()# объектын бүтэц, багана бүрийн ангилал, урт, агуулгын талаарх мэдээлэл -
summary()# багана тус бүрийн хураангуй статистик -
glimpse()# нь tibble-ийн багана, мөрийн тоо, багана тус бүрийн нэр, ангиллыг буцаана, мөн дэлгэцэн дээрх олон утгыг урьдчилан харах боломжтой (dplyr,tidyverse-ын хэсэг) -
c()# утгуудыг вектор эсвэл жагсаалт болгон нэгтгэнэ -
factor()# векторыг хүчин зүйл болгон кодлох -
levels(0# нь хувьсагчийн түвшний атрибутад хандах боломжийг олгодог -
nlevels()# хүчин зүйлийн түвшний тоог өгдөг -
as.character()# тэмдэгтийн төрлийн объект үүсгэх эсвэл албадах -
as.numeric()# тоон төрлийн объект үүсгэх эсвэл албадах -
as.factor()# векторыг хүчин зүйл болгон кодлох -
plot()# ерөнхий X-Y график үүсгэх -
day()# огнооноос өдрийн утгыг гаргаж авах (lubridate,tidyverse-ын хэсэг) -
month()# огнооноос сарын утгыг гаргаж авах (lubridate,tidyverse-ын хэсэг) -
year()# огнооноос жилийн утгыг гаргаж авах (lubridate,tidyverse-ын хэсэг) -
day()# огнооноос өдрийн утгыг гаргаж авах (lubridate,tidyverse-ын хэсэг) -
as_date()# объектыг огноо эсвэл огноо цаг руу хөрвүүлэх (lubridate,tidyverse-ын хэсэг) -
mdy(),ymd(),dmy()# огноог задлах (lubridate,tidyverse-ын хэсэг)
Семинар – dplyr болон tidyr-тэй өгөгдлийг
удирдах
-
select()# дэд багана (dplyr,tidyverse-ын хэсэг) - Нөхцөлүүдийн
filter()# дэд багц мөрүүд (dplyr,tidyverse-ын хэсэг) -
mutate()# бусад баганын мэдээллийг ашиглан шинэ багана үүсгэх (dplyr,tidyverse-ын хэсэг) -
group_by()болонsummarize()# бүлэглэсэн өгөгдлийн хураангуй статистикийг үүсгэдэг (dplyr,tidyverse-ын хэсэг) -
arrange()# илэрцийг эрэмбэлэх (dplyr,tidyverse-ын хэсэг) -
count()# салангид утгыг тоолох (dplyr,tidyverse-ын хэсэг) -
%>%# хоолой, нэг функцийн гаралтыг аваад дараагийнх руу шууд илгээнэ үү (tidyverse) -
filter()# шүүлтүүр мөр (dplyr,tidyverse-н хэсэг) -
select()# сонгох багана (dplyr,tidyverse-ын хэсэг) -
mutate()# багана үүсгэх, өөрчлөх, устгах (dplyr,tidyverse-ын хэсэг) -
distinct()# ялгаатай/өвөрмөц мөрүүдийг хадгалах (dplyr,tidyverse-ын хэсэг) -
sample_n()# хүснэгтээс n мөр түүвэрлэх (dplyr,tidyverse-ын хэсэг) -
pivot_wider()# датаг уртаас өргөн рүү эргүүлэх (tidyr,tidyverse-ын хэсэг) -
pivot_longer()# датаг өргөнөөс урт руу эргүүлэх (tidyr,tidyverse-ын хэсэг) -
separate_longer_delim()# мөрийг мөр болгон хуваах (tidyr,tidyverse-ын хэсэг) -
replace_na()# NA-г заасан утгуудаар солих (tidyr,tidyverse-ын хэсэг) -
write_csv()# өгөгдлийг .csvформатаар экспортлох (readr,tidyverse-ын хэсэг)